"After 24 years as a public school teacher, Janice Manson thought she had seen it all."
"Then one day she received a homework assignment from a high school student that contained bizarre abbreviations where nouns and verbs might have stood. People became 'ppl.' And 'lol' seemed to mean laughing out loud."
